§ 362.450 — Revocation of authorization certificate or license in certain cases.

Text

If at any time the director shall be satisfied that any foreign corporation to which has been issued an authorization certificate or license is violating any of the provisions of this chapter, or is conducting its business in an unauthorized or unsafe manner, or is in an unsound or unsafe condition to transact its business, or cannot with safety and expediency continue business, the director may over his or her official signature and seal of office notify the holder of such authorization certificate or license that the same is revoked.

Legislative History

(RSMo 1939 § 7893, A.L. 2000 S.B. 896, A.L. 2019 S.B. 179) Prior revisions: 1929 § 5299; 1919 § 11687
